How do cash offers differ from financing offers?

Understanding Cash Offers vs. Financing Offers

When selling a home, you might come across both cash offers and financing offers. A cash offer means the buyer has the required funds available and can complete the transaction without needing to secure a loan, making the process quicker and often smoother. This can be particularly advantageous if you're looking for a fast, hassle-free sale.

In contrast, financing offers entail the buyer obtaining a mortgage to cover the purchase. Although these offers are common, they can come with contingencies like loan approval and appraisal requirements, potentially creating delays or complications.
